Harrington's Emotional First Shot at 153rd Open Championship

Padraig Harrington recently spoke about his experience playing the ceremonial first shot at the 153rd Open Championship. He had prepared extensively, even waking up early and practicing his swing multiple times. However, he was surprised by the strong emotions he felt as he approached the first tee, especially after noticing an initially empty grandstand that soon filled with spectators.

Harrington expressed that while he anticipated feeling nervous, he did not expect to be so emotional. His first swing was successful, landing in the middle of the fairway, and he followed it up with a second shot that set him up for a birdie putt. Despite this promising start, his performance declined throughout the round. He ended with a score of four-over par 75, which included a double bogey on hole 10 when he lost his ball.

He reflected on how nerves might have affected his game, particularly noting struggles with putting early in the round. Harrington acknowledged that links golf can be unpredictable and mentioned that despite having a tough day on the greens, it wasn't due to a lack of effort.

Tom McKibbin, one of Harrington's playing partners for that morning round, also faced challenges but managed to finish just one over par after experiencing both good and bad moments during play. He humorously noted how Rory McIlroy's previous struggles at Royal Portrush added pressure to their own tee shots but felt relieved once they got started.
